I almost got caught on a recent scam, there are many ways they scam , had a compliant with Gulf Air, sent them an email, they send you an SR (service request number and say wait) 4 months an no answer so went to their facebook page and asked them there and like many others who had no reply they ask for the SR number. I gave them the number and they said they will check. The scam works as scammers go to the facebook page, see your sr number and then send you an e mail saying "complaint gulf air@ gmail.com" the email address just shows as "complaint @gulfair" Gulfair would notn use a gmail acc but they hide that in the reply heading. They then apologise and offer you a 30% reduction in tickets and to go tell them what dates you want to book for. You reply to the email with dates, they send you back a proper ticket BUT when you check the code online it says "flight not found" Of course they ask you to pay by either credit card , paypal of another way. Then when you go to that payment it says credit card not working erroro401... use another way ie paypal as its as good as cash. I didnt pay after checking flight number and rechecking their email address. The scam works because Gulf Air rarely answer e mails and people look for other ways to contact them like I did thru their facebook page thus revealing the real SR number for scammers to use back to you. -
